Standing water inside a home moves fast. Within the first hour it saturates flooring, begins wicking into drywall, and reaches the subfloor beneath. Within 24 to 48 hours, wet building materials that haven't been dried become candidates for mold growth rather than in-place drying. Speed is the single most important variable in water damage restoration - and that's why Roto-Rooter's response process begins with extraction, not assessment paperwork.

Roto-Rooter's water damage restoration service covers the full response: removing standing water, drying structural materials, and sanitizing surfaces exposed to contaminated water. Technicians use moisture meters to measure how deeply water has penetrated walls, floors, and framing - so drying equipment is placed where it actually needs to work, not just where the water is visible.

The restoration process follows a defined sequence. First, truck-mounted and portable extractors remove standing water from floors, carpets, and low-lying cavities. Once extraction is complete, technicians place air movers and commercial dehumidifiers to begin structural drying. Air movers circulate air across wet surfaces; dehumidifiers pull the evaporated moisture out of the room and prevent it from resettling in adjacent materials.

Water that has contacted sewage, ground contaminants, or backed-up drain lines is classified as category 2 or category 3 water. Those categories require antimicrobial treatment of all affected surfaces before any rebuilding begins. Roto-Rooter technicians identify the water category on arrival and apply the appropriate sanitization protocol.

What the Damage Assessment Covers

  • Moisture depth in drywall, framing, and subfloor
  • Identification of materials that can be dried in place vs. materials that must be removed
  • Documentation of affected areas to support insurance claims
  • Evaluation of the plumbing source if the flooding originated from a pipe or fixture failure

Common Plumbing Problems Roto-Rooter Diagnoses and Repairs

Most plumbing failures give warning signs before they become emergencies. A drain that slows down over several weeks. A water heater that takes longer to recover between showers. A toilet that runs intermittently in the middle of the night. Recognizing those signals early - and having them evaluated before they escalate - is the difference between a routine service call and a major repair.

Slow and Blocked Drains

Kitchen drains clog from the gradual layering of cooking grease that cools and solidifies on the pipe wall. Bathroom drains clog when hair binds with soap scum to form a dense obstruction just past the P-trap. In both cases, the blockage builds slowly until flow stops entirely. A Roto-Rooter technician clears the line with a cable auger for standard clogs or hydro jetting for calcified grease and scale that a cable cannot cut through. Hydro jetting scours the pipe wall itself, removing buildup that would otherwise cause a repeat clog within weeks.

Main Sewer Line Backups

When toilets back up while the shower runs, the blockage is almost always in the main sewer line, not in a single fixture. Main line backups affect every drain in the home simultaneously because all branch lines feed into the same lateral. Tree roots enter drain lines through hairline cracks at joints and expand as they absorb moisture - a common cause of recurring main line blockages in homes with mature trees nearby. Roto-Rooter uses the Roto-Rooter Machine to cut through root intrusion and sewer camera inspection to confirm whether the line is clear or whether a structural issue like a collapsed section or a belly in the pipe is causing the backup.

Water Heater Failures

Sediment buildup on the tank bottom causes rumbling noises and reduces heating efficiency - often the first sign that a water heater is approaching the end of its service life. A failing anode rod lets corrosion attack the tank wall from the inside. A malfunctioning thermostat produces water that is too hot, too cold, or inconsistent between uses. Roto-Rooter technicians diagnose tank and tankless water heaters by inspecting the anode rod, flushing accumulated sediment, testing the thermostat, and checking the pressure relief valve - addressing the specific component that has failed rather than defaulting to full replacement.

Hidden Leaks and Pipe Condition

A failed ice maker line can leak slowly behind the refrigerator for weeks before it shows on the floor. Supply line leaks behind walls are often discovered only after drywall begins to stain or bubble. Roto-Rooter technicians locate hidden leaks using moisture meters and visual inspection of fixture connections, shutoff valves, and accessible pipe runs - tracing the source before opening walls unnecessarily.

Galvanized steel pipes corrode from the inside and restrict water flow as they age. As the interior diameter narrows, water pressure drops at fixtures even when the supply pressure at the meter is normal. Roto-Rooter handles pipe repair, section replacement, and full repiping - including material conversion from galvanized steel to copper or PEX where corrosion has progressed beyond isolated repair.

Pressure and Fixture Problems

Low water pressure throughout the home usually points to a supply issue, a failing pressure reducing valve, or a developing leak somewhere in the line. High pressure - often noticed as banging pipes or rapid faucet wear - typically means the pressure reducing valve has failed and is no longer regulating incoming municipal pressure to a safe household range. A Roto-Rooter technician tests pressure at multiple points to isolate the cause before recommending a repair.

Fixture-level problems - a running toilet, a dripping faucet, a garbage disposal that hums but won't turn - are diagnosed and repaired at the component level. A running toilet typically needs a new flapper or fill valve, not a full fixture replacement. Appliance plumbing connections, including dishwasher lines, ice maker lines, and washing machine hoses, are inspected for wear and replaced when they show signs of failure.
